Keen eared listeners out there in radio land will doubtless be aware of the presence of Duffy, this could very well be her year as well if her opening gambit ‘Rockferry’ is anything to go by. A soaring torch song that has seen her voice rightfully compared to the late great Dusty Springfield, there’s a bubbling undercurrent to her voice in this song that unleashes in the latter stages and really makes you sit up and pay attention.

She’s something of an industry favourite at the moment as well, the annual BBC Sound of 2008 poll comprising of 150 UK based music writers, editors and broadcasters has seen her enter the chart at number two in the overall top ten. A public vote is currently running alongside the industry vote and Duffy is leading.
